Abstract

This is an interim report from a project investigating by model scale tests ship response and loads encountered when the ship rams large multi-year ice floes. First the scaling principles are touched upon and then the model design is described. The calibration of the model design is described thoroughly as well as the model ice types. Measured test results and some of the analyses concentrating mainly on the influence of ice strength on the ship response are presented.
